## Releases

So you're on call and need to cut a release of VaultSpin, our secrets-rotation utility — don't sweat it. Tag the commit, let the Pipewick pipeline build the binary, and sanity-check the smoke tests. Releases won't install on prod hosts unless they're signed, and the old key was retired last sprint. The pipeline signs automatically, but for manual emergency builds you'll need the current key, included right below.

deploy key for kagup-bawig: bky9_ZMq28eTw9

The Thornick site builder rebuilds only pages whose content hashes changed, pulling deltas from the Averlane content store. Rebuild triggers arrive via signed webhooks; unsigned payloads are rejected at the edge. Build workers run in ephemeral containers with read-only content mounts, no outbound network except the artifact bucket. Audit logs capture every trigger, diff, and publish event for ninety days. For reviewing the trigger service's access scope, authenticate against its inspection endpoint with the key below.

app token of tawif-kaduf = qvz11-Y5Rx58xILX0

### Runbook: Quartermile Docs Linter Stalls

If the docs linter queue backs up, first check the worker pool on the Quartermile staging node; stalls usually mean a malformed frontmatter block is looping the parser. Kill the stuck worker, requeue the batch, and flag the offending file in the triage channel. Do not disable the linter outright — downstream publishing depends on its pass marker. After recovery, confirm the pipeline reports healthy and log the trace token below.

session token of kahag-bawip = htk6_729d08